In preclinical studies targeting obesity, which master regulator of fat cell development was shown to have its expression reduced by *A. quinata* extracts, inhibiting adipogenesis?
Answer
PPAR$\\gamma$
The anti-obesity mechanism demonstrated in cellular and animal models involved the targeted suppression of *adipogenesis*, which is the differentiation process where preadipocytes become mature fat-storing cells. This suppression was mechanistically linked to the regulation of key molecular switches governing this development. Specifically, the research noted that the extracts reduced the expression of master regulators, including Peroxisome proliferator-activated receptor-gamma (PPAR$\\gamma$) and CCAAT-enhancer-binding protein alpha (C/EBP$\\alpha$). Inhibiting PPAR$\\gamma$ is a common strategy to block the cellular commitment to becoming a functional adipocyte.
